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Arcserve UDP
- Multiple security vulnerabilities documented in 2025-2026 including authentication bypass and buffer overflow issues
- Slow restore speeds for large backup tasks and recovery operations
- Requires full backup when changing drive sizes, causing extended backup windows
Cohesity
- No pricing details published on website
- Advanced edition status listed as coming soon
- Requires contacting sales team for quotes
- No self-service pricing tiers or calculator available

Answered from the vendors’ own pages
Arcserve UDP: What licensing model does Arcserve UDP use?
Arcserve UDP uses a capacity-based subscription model (Managed Capacity Program) where you license based on total front-end terabytes of protected data rather than per-device. Available in Standard, Advanced, and Premium editions.
SourceCohesity: How much does Cohesity cost?
Cohesity does not publish specific pricing on their website. Customers must request a demo, contact the sales team, or initiate a 30-day free trial to discuss pricing options.
SourceArcserve UDP: Does Arcserve UDP support cloud backup?
Yes. Arcserve UDP integrates with multiple cloud providers including AWS, Microsoft Azure, Google Cloud, and Wasabi for offsite backup and disaster recovery storage.
SourceCohesity: What editions does Cohesity offer?
Cohesity Data Cloud offers three editions: Core for entry-level, Enterprise for mid-tier, and Advanced (coming soon). Each includes varying Data Insights, Security, Protection, and Platform capabilities.
SourceArcserve UDP: What hypervisors does Arcserve UDP support?
Arcserve UDP supports multiple hypervisors including VMware vSphere, Microsoft Hyper-V, KVM, and others, allowing granular recovery at the VM level with instant boot capabilities.
SourceCohesity: Is there a free trial for Cohesity?
Yes, Cohesity offers a 30-day free trial without requiring a credit card. No credit card is needed to get started with the trial.
SourceCohesity: What performance benefits does Cohesity claim?
Cohesity claims 18x faster backups, 2x faster restores, instant recovery of 1000 VMs, and 50% lower total cost of ownership to secure and manage data.
